Stimulus conditions that promote habitual control

Stimulus-signaled training promotes habitual control in rats, making behavior insensitive to reward changes. Self-paced training preserves goal-directed behavior, highlighting how training conditions influence action control.
Area of Science:
- Behavioral Neuroscience
- Animal Cognition
- Learning and Memory
Background:
- Instrumental training can lead to either goal-directed or habitual control of behavior.
- Stimulus control is often associated with habitual responding, but its precise role requires further investigation.
Purpose of the Study:
- To investigate how stimulus-signaled training conditions influence the development of habitual versus goal-directed behavior in rats.
- To determine if stimulus-outcome associations contribute to habitual control under discriminative training.
Main Methods:
- Rats were trained under either free-operant (self-paced) or discriminated-operant (stimulus-signaled) conditions.
- Behavioral sensitivity to outcome devaluation was assessed to differentiate between goal-directed and habitual control.
- Experiment 2 involved extended training and presentation of stimuli with reward.
Main Results:
- Stimulus-signaled training promoted habitual control, evidenced by insensitivity to outcome devaluation.
- Free-operant, self-paced training maintained goal-directed control.
- Extended training under discriminated-operant conditions reduced goal-directed control, but stimulus-outcome associations were unlikely to be the primary driver.
Conclusions:
- The presence of a stimulus signaling reward availability during training promotes habitual control over behavior.
- Training procedures significantly impact whether behavior becomes goal-directed or habitual.
- Understanding these mechanisms is crucial for explaining the flexibility and rigidity of learned behaviors.
